問題タブ [pyrocms]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
895 参照

pyrocms - pyrocms で 2 つ以上の条件に対して条件ステートメントを使用する

私のテーマで2つ以上の条件を尋ねる唯一の方法はこれだと思います:

私はナッツですか?それを行うためのよりエレガントな方法はありますか??? THX

0 投票する
1 に答える
686 参照

memcached - Pyrocache と Memcached

私はいくつかのプロジェクトで PyroCMS を使用しました。とても気に入っています。私は現在、それに基づいて別のウェブサイトを開発しています。私の Web サイトでは、大きなデータベースで作業する必要があります。実際にはそれほど大きくはありませんが、キャッシュ モジュールを必要とするのに十分な大きさです。組み込みの Pyrocache ライブラリまたはサードパーティのキャッシュである memcached の使用をためらっています。では、なぜ memcached を使用する必要があるのでしょうか。Pyrocache は大きなデータも管理できますか? memcached と比較して Pyrocache の利点は何ですか?

私の Web サイトでは、200.000 以上の場所に関する情報が表示されますが、データは長期間静的です。キャッシュを使用してすべての位置データをキャッシュしたいので、ユーザーが要求すると、データベースにクエリを実行せずに結果を直接返します。Pyrocache は私のシナリオに対応できますか?

ありがとう、レオ

0 投票する
1 に答える
560 参照

php - pyrocms のフロントエンドに Calendar モジュールを表示する方法

http://www.cecilieo.com/techblog/free-add-ons-for-pyrocms/からカレンダー モジュールをダウンロードしてインストールしました。

このプラグインを以前に使用したことがある人はいますか? はいの場合、私のウェブサイトにカレンダーを表示する方法を教えてください。

現在、バックエンドにのみ表示されます。モジュールのパブリックコントローラーを作成して、ルートファイルを追加しようとしましたが、機能させることができませんでした。

0 投票する
1 に答える
269 参照

php - PyroCMS1.3ブログアドオンのエラー

簡単なニュースセクションにpyrocmsブログアドオンを使用しようとしています。

site.dev/blogにアクセスすると、次の警告が表示されます。

コールスタック

「22行目」は、txmt:// open?url = file:/// Users / ignacio / Projects / fid_app / system / cms / libraries / Tags‌ .php(627)%20:%20eval()へのリンクです。

ただし、..投稿はページに正しく表示されますが、ページの残りの部分はレンダリングされません。

私はコアをハックしようとしましたが、すべてが私には良さそうです。手がかりはありますか?

0 投票する
1 に答える
887 参照

widget - PyroCMS ウィジェットは既存の言語ファイルを読み込めませんでした

モジュール内のウィジェットで、次を使用して言語ファイルをロードしました

ただし、PyroCMS はこのエラーを返します。

モジュールにその言語ファイルがあることを確信しています(そして再確認しました)。では、なぜ PyroCMS はそれを読み込めないのでしょうか? モジュールの言語ファイルではなく、デフォルトの PyroCMS システム言語ファイルのみをチェックしているのでしょうか?

編集:そうであるようです。システム言語フォルダーに application_lang を追加しようとしたところ、エラーはなくなりました。これは予想される動作ですか?

0 投票する
1 に答える
669 参照

php - PyroCMSモジュールの管理者に複数のコントローラーを含めることはできますか?

と呼ばれるモジュールがあるとしましょうxyz

私の管理者コントローラーはここにあります:cms/addons/shared_addons/modules/xyz/controllers/admin.php そして次のようにアクセスされます:

  • http://whatever.com/admin/xyz
  • http://whatever.com/admin/xyz/some_method
  • http://whatever.com/admin/xyz/ijk

次のURLを使用できるコントローラーを作成できますか?

  • http://whatever.com/admin/xyz/subcontroller/
  • http://whatever.com/admin/xyz/subcontroller/a_method
  • http://whatever.com/admin/xyz/subcontroller/b_method

もしそうなら、どのようにコントローラーファイルとクラスに名前を付けますか?

admin_subcontroller.phpクラスを作成して呼び出すことを試みましたが、Admin_SubcontrollerどちらAdmin_Xyz_Subcontrollerも機能しません。

乾杯!

0 投票する
1 に答える
573 参照

javascript - PyroCMSのWYSIWYGエディターを自分のモジュール用に借りるにはどうすればよいですか?

私は(管理者コントローラーに従って)管理者コントローラーメソッドに以下を含めましたpages

  • admin.js
  • CodeMirror.js
  • wysiwyg.php さらにいくつかのjavascriptが含まれ、FCKeditorを初期化します

しかし、私は<textarea>まだwysiwyhコントロールを持っていません。これはできますか?

0 投票する
1 に答える
1127 参照

codeigniter - PyroCMSでフォーム検証エラーが出力されない

PyroCMS 1.3.1を使用して、付属の連絡先モデルのコピーアンドペーストバージョンに近いモデルを作成しましたが、いくつかの調整が加えられています。すべてのフィールドが正しく入力されると、すべてが期待どおりに機能します。フィールドが省略されているか、間違って入力されている場合、フォームは送信されません-期待どおりです。

しかし、フォーム検証メッセージを出力することができないようで、これは私を夢中にさせています。私は非常に基本的なものを見逃したと確信しているので、誰かがそれを指摘することができれば私は感謝するでしょう。

ビューファイル(form.php)にはこれが含まれています

コントローラー(plugin.php)は次のようになります

0 投票する
1 に答える
1124 参照

php - PyroCMS/Codeigniterデータベースの問題

私はかなり明白な何かを見逃しているかもしれませんが、それでも少し迷っています。実際のデータベースの相互作用が問題のようです。つまり、テーブルはインストール時に作成されますが、実際に情報を送信すると、入力内容に関係なく検証がトリガーされるため、機能しないようです。フィールド要件をオフにすると、データベースは情報を完全に受信できません。

コントローラから:

クラスAdminはAdmin_Controllerを拡張します{

}

details.phpファイルから

モジュールの目的は、要するに、モジュールによって作成されたタグをサイトの関連ページに挿入することによって、ショーの日付、場所、サポートバンド、およびその他の情報を出力することです。

私はそれが非常に単純であるべきであり、私が明白な何かを見逃していると思う傾向がありますが、誰が知っていますか。もしそうなら、遠慮なく私に怒鳴ってください、私はそれをいただければ幸いです。

編集:

モデルのコード

クラスShows_mはMY_Modelを拡張します{